Hi Tom,
I was trying to enable multisample on a GLContext of a DriftFXSurface; I need it for antialiasing.
Since I was not able to enable it, I took a look at the WGLGLContext source code and I noted that pixel format attributes regarding sample buffers are not set when the context is created.

Is there a specific reason for this? Have you ever worked with DriftFX with multisample enabled? If possible, how can I use multisample for antialiasing on a DriftFXSurface?
